Page 4: Career in Science in US Alexei Safonov (Texas A&M University)

Start from the End: Professor• There are 3 levels:

– Assistant Prof, Associate Prof, and Professor– People usually start as Assistant Profs and then grow (4-6 years

per step)– Typical age when people become Assistant Professors is 30-38

• In the US system, a prof at any level is an independent researcher:– Even if there is a group of several faculty working in your field,

you are still largely on your own• There are exceptions where “empires” are built

– Different than most European places where you have to outlive many of your colleagues before you become an independent leader of your own group

• Good and bad:– The good: you are on your own. You are young and have many

ideas, you and your group will do whatever you want.– The bad: you are on your own. Getting funding is hard, there is a

fair chance that you will fail and nobody will help you

Page 5: Career in Science in US Alexei Safonov (Texas A&M University)

Professor’s Career• Assistant Profs are usually hired in so called

tenure-track positions: – University will give you a startup for the first 3-4 years

so that you have money to start a group (hire a graduate student and a postdoc, some travel funds) while you are working on establishing your own funding

– You have to get your own funding (grants) by writing proposals and demonstrating that your contribution will make a difference

– After ~4-5 years there is a tenure review: • If you didn’t establish your program and didn’t secure your

own funding - you likely won’t get tenure – You are pretty much screwed up: you will have to leave and

your career is likely over• Otherwise you pass and become a tenured professor (and

usually at about the same time you become an Associate Professor)

Page 6: Career in Science in US Alexei Safonov (Texas A&M University)

Professor’s Life• A lot of non-research responsibilities:

– You run your own little business with your own employees (engineers, postdocs, students)

– You write proposals to get funding, negotiate your shares in projects with collaborators

– You work on committees at your Department– You teach (typically a couple of lectures a week)

• For desert, you do research:– Work with students and postdocs on projects, help them pick

good topics, supervise their work– In experimental HEP, you usually have some responsibilities in

your experiment, so you work with someone else’s students and postdocs too

• Salaries are pretty good compared to national average, typically $80-100k/year that can grow to $120-160k as you get older– Quality of life depends on where you live, e.g. you can buy a

castle in some places but may still have to rent an apartment in California or Boston

Page 7: Career in Science in US Alexei Safonov (Texas A&M University)

Researcher• An alternative to academic path

– Can be at a National lab (like Fermilab) or at a University • Although fewer and fewer of these positions at Universities

– Considered equivalent to professor positions• Come in tiers similar to Assistant/Associate/Full Profs• Comparable salaries and benefits

• The good: – You don’t have to find funding, very little administrative stuff or

teaching, you can fully concentrate on research– Generally easier to get then professor positions

• The bad (depends on personality type, could be excellent for some people): – What you can do is limited by what you can do with your own

hands– You don’t have your own group

Page 8: Career in Science in US Alexei Safonov (Texas A&M University)

What Does It Take?• When hiring new faculty, the department wants a person

who is:– A very good and well balanced researcher with original ideas as

demonstrated by your reputation, your record and published papers

• In HEP-ex, that means you have to be good both in analysis and in building things and excellent in at least one of the two

– A leader (either by reputation or through work with other postdocs and students, through convener positions etc.)

• The thought is that this will make you a leader in the field, which helps your funding and improves university reputation

– Be able to clearly formulate your ideas and get them across, give good talks

• Important when competing for funding and for teaching – Be seen as a good colleague (you are likely to stay with them for

the next 40 years or so)• All your work as a student or postdoc are steps to this

culmination point. You want to arrive here very well prepared.

Page 9: Career in Science in US Alexei Safonov (Texas A&M University)

Step I: Graduate Student• Typically 5+ years (could be less in theory)

• What you want to accomplish:– Publish a few papers

• 1-3 in high energy experiment, probably more in theory– Become a qualified, well trained and balanced

young researcher that everybody wants as their postdoc

• In hep-ex people will know about you if you did an interesting analysis or developed a new technique and if it is clear that you were driving the work

Page 10: Career in Science in US Alexei Safonov (Texas A&M University)

Choosing Graduate School• What you want to watch for:

– Big school name is a plus, but not a must: • At least in hep-ex, it will help you only a little in finding

postdoc or permanent job, but not by a lot. If you are good you will find it anyway

• Profs there are spoiled by a lot of good students, often do not spend a lot of time with you (ask me for examples)

– Professor active in research and with good reputation is a must

• Also must have funding as otherwise you risk to do teaching for 7-9 years at the expense of research

– Will slow you down, which won’t look good later on your CV

– A Prof with a big name is a two-sided issue: • Plus as they are likely smart and have good reputation that

can help you pick a good research topic and find a job later• Could be a minus if the person is not very active or has either

too many students or just no time to work with students

Page 11: Career in Science in US Alexei Safonov (Texas A&M University)

Choosing Grad School• My advice: rather than going after a great

school, go after a great professor. • You want someone who is capable to help you

deliver a good PhD, wants you to succeed, and who will be working with you and helping you– Someone understanding Russian “mentality” could be

a plus as they will help you avoid stupid mistakes (at least the ones they did themselves)

• “Dos and don’ts” are somewhat different in the US science culture than what you are used to in Russia

• I know many people from Russia who did not succeed primarily because they couldn’t adapt to the culture here

• Getting over that threshold is as important as developing research skills and experience

Page 13: Career in Science in US Alexei Safonov (Texas A&M University)

Typical Housing Options• Large part of your monthly expenses, so worth

discussing• Inexpensive areas like Texas or Florida:

– 1Bd apartment (bedroom, living room, kitchen): $350-600– Studio (no separate bedroom): $300-500– 2-4Bd house/apartment shared with roommates $200-400 per

person• More expensive areas like large cities, CA, northeast:

– Studio could be $600-900– Apt/house with roommates $500-750 per person

• Prices in the range depend on amenities (dishwasher, washer, dryer), area (close to campus), quality (how new the apartment is) etc – Beware: typically apartments are rented w/o furniture (kitchen

cabinets, refrigerator, heater are always there, but nothing else, even lighting)

• Conclusion: quality of life can vary depending on where you will live

Page 14: Career in Science in US Alexei Safonov (Texas A&M University)

Step II: Postdoc• Relatively easy to find a position for a decent student • At this stage, you are expected to grow into an

independent researcher, develop your interests and taste, become visible in the field, be recognized as a leader – (e.g., a convener, if in an experimental collaboration like CMS)

• Very important step b/c professor positions are highly competitive– You are much more likely to not find a prof position than to find it

• Wise to look for a postdoc in a well established group:– Established groups have visible responsibilities before you even

come, you just need to show how good you are– In younger/smaller groups, you will have to work hard to help the

group join a project before you start making your own name– A recognizable advisor and brand name university (they usually

have stronger groups) can play a strong positive role in the success of your job search

Page 15: Career in Science in US Alexei Safonov (Texas A&M University)

Postdoc’s Life• Good time to get married (bad idea if you are a

grad student and your husband or wife has no money)– Still a bit early to buy your own house

• Salary range: $45-55k/year (but even $60-65k is not all that impossible in some places)

• Certainly not the time to relax:– Every day spent that does not help you get a faculty

job is a waste of your time– After a couple of years, it is worth assessing your

situation (talk to someone): • If it is clear your prospects are not good, it could be a good

idea to leave physics• You will make lots of money in business or industry

Page 16: Career in Science in US Alexei Safonov (Texas A&M University)

When to Get on the Wagon?• There is a misconception that a PhD from MIPT

will open you doors everywhere– Absolutely not true, MIPT is not a universally

recognizable brand name in the US– Coming for a postdoc is possible, but it is much

harder and in most cases just too late for a successful career

• The right time to go is when you got your M.S. (or even better B.Sc.)– That will give you enough time to get used to the

culture and life there, improve your language, speaking and writing skills etc.

– Don’t wait, the sooner you go the better are your chances

Page 17: Career in Science in US Alexei Safonov (Texas A&M University)

Visas, Green Cards etc.• Students usually come on F-1 visa

– With all paperwork in place, getting a visa is not a problem if you have a legitimate case

– There is a chance that your case will be sent for administrative review (may take ~3 weeks after interview and sometimes up to 2 months), so apply early

• Postdocs usually start on “optional training”:– After you get your PhD, you can stay and work in US for

“practical training” for 1-2 years– Then switch to H1B (work visa)

• H1B has a limit of 6 years, so this should be kept in mind– Getting H1B if you are abroad can take 9-12 months from the

point your application is submitted by your employer• Green card requires permanent job, postdocs are not

permanent positions– There is an option to get a researcher title that can allow doing a

green card, but it’s a special case• If you get a permanent job (faculty or researcher), green

card is easy

Page 21: Career in Science in US Alexei Safonov (Texas A&M University)

What Are They Looking For?• All schools want to get students who:

– Have high likelihood of succeeding • Your GPA and GRE

– Are likely to stay in physics or at least graduate• Record of work in your research field (papers or preprints, some

documented research contributions, recommendations, your statement)

– For international students, another problem is that with their English they often cannot teach

• There is only a very small number of positions for this kind of students (unless some prof promises to take you on research on day one)

• High TOEFL and good English can improve your chances, but the main factor is still how likely you are to succeed

• A professor that wants specifically you can double your chances– A good idea to find someone who you want to work with and see

if they are as enthusiastic as you are. – Email me if you need help finding someone at Texas A&M

Page 22: Career in Science in US Alexei Safonov (Texas A&M University)

What to Expect When You Come?• First few weeks will be hard as you will need to do a lot

of things– Various paperwork in Admissions Office, International Services

and at the department, various orientations and more paperwork– Apply for your social security card to be able to receive salary– Finding a place to live, transportation etc.– Driver’s license, bank accounts, credit cards etc.

• First expenses can be significant:– It’s a good idea to have $1.5-2k on you when you come here (if

not, you will have to borrow from someone)• Having someone who can help you will make you start a

lot easier– We help people, e.g. my wife and I are already used to have at

least one student in our house who stays here till they find their own place

• Having someone to talk to here is also important:– Changing research specialization, choosing a professor etc.

Page 23: Career in Science in US Alexei Safonov (Texas A&M University)

What Happens Next?• Classes on core courses:

– QM, EM, Analytical Mechanics, Stat Physics– These are hard classes and require a lot of work,

many homework assignments and intermediate exams

– Typically about 1.5 years to complete• Starting this year, we will have an option to

bypass them if you pass Qualification Exam – If you got 5 or almost 5 in corresponding MIPT

classes, you should do well if you spend a couple of weeks preparing

– Will help you get to research faster and graduate sooner

• You will still have to take (or transfer from MIPT) 3 more introductory classes on specific subjects, like high energy physics or condensed matter
